RxSaludable

Rank #111 · Grade C

What we like

  • The whole process exists in Spanish: ES/EN switcher, visit, messaging and support, stated on the homepage
  • Names six physicians with their training, and names the clinical group: Wasef Health, PC, with an address in Pinellas Park, Florida
  • Names the company and its address in its refund policy: RxSaludable LLC, Palm Beach, Florida, with a phone number

The caveats

  • ⛔ The "$99/mo" on the homepage is the three-month plan — the footnote says so — and the month-to-month rate is not published
  • ⛔ The membership bills "approximately every 28-30 days," so a year can be thirteen charges, not twelve
  • Once paid, the membership fee is non-refundable, and prescriptions cannot be returned
